About The Position

ATTIC Correctional Services is seeking a dependable, confident, and compassionate Behavioral Support Specialist to join our team at Addams House, a Community Based Residential Facility (CBRF) serving adult female correctional clients. This is more than a traditional residential support position. You'll help maintain a safe, structured, and therapeutic environment while working directly with residents to encourage positive behavior and successful progress in the community. Because security and community safety are important components of the program, we're looking for someone who exercises sound professional judgment, maintains appropriate boundaries, and is comfortable working independently. If you have experience or an interest in corrections, criminal justice, human services, behavioral health, residential care, security, or related fields, this is an opportunity to put those skills to meaningful use. The goal of Addams House isn't simply to supervise residents—it's to help create an environment in which individuals can make positive behavioral changes and successfully move forward. As a Behavioral Support Specialist, you'll play an important role in resident accountability, program security, community safety, and reducing recidivism. This can be an especially rewarding opportunity for someone interested in building experience in corrections, criminal justice, behavioral health, or human services.

Responsibilities

  • Provide security, supervision, and behavioral support to adult correctional clients
  • Monitor resident whereabouts and behavior
  • Build professional, appropriate relationships with residents while maintaining clear boundaries
  • Conduct facility checks and help maintain a safe, structured environment
  • Assign and supervise resident activities
  • Supervise meal preparation and household chores
  • Complete progress notes, daily logs, incident reports, and other required documentation
  • Shop for resident food and sanitation supplies
  • Help create a therapeutic environment that encourages positive behavioral change and resident success
